The Florida Supreme Court overruled the state's previous sound legislation in 2012 as an unconstitutional limitation on complimentary expression. Since then, sound regulation has actually been handled completely at the local degree, suggesting the rules vary substantially from one city or county to the next. Florida regulation supplies a number of kinds of orders that can apply to neighbor disagreements.
